David Hockney (b. 1937) – Christopher Isherwood and Don Bachardy (1968). In a private collection. Shown at the temporary exhibition “David Hockney 25” at the Fondation Louis Vuitton, Paris, April-August 2025.

The curators commented: “This painting of the writer Christopher Isherwood and his companion the painter Don Bachardy is one of the most representative of David Hockney’s double portraits. Depicted frontally, its quasi-stillness broken only by the movement of Isherwood’s head, for the young Hockney they symbolise the freedom of Californian society, where a male couple of different ages could be seen in a relationship that today would be described as “open”.”
